Sweet Drunken Steak
Type of dish: Beef
Number of persons: 4

Pater Moeskroen already sang it with conviction: 'Whisky is the devil, but it's good'. So you can't go wrong with a juicy steak. Of course, you can cook it on the grill, but by cooking it in a cast-iron pan, you retain all the juices and so give it even more flavour.

Preparation time: 240 |

Temperature: Heat The Bastard to 200 degrees. Further requirements: The Bastard Kamado Barbecue The Bastard One Minute Lighter Charcoal of choice The Bastard Plate Setter The Bastard Cast iron grid The Bastard Gloves The Bastard BBQ tongs

What do you need?

4 steaks (150 gr each) 50 gr bastard sugar 25 ml wishkey Pepper

Preparation method

Make a marinade of the bastard sugar, whiskey and pepper in a large bowl. Add the steaks and rub them well with the marinade. Put the steaks in a bag with all the marinade and place in the fridge for about 1.5 hours. Place the steaks (indirectly) on The Bastard for about 30 minutes. Grill them to a core temperature of 55°C. Let them rest on a cutting board for about 10 minutes and then cut them into strips!
